What is the Photo Video Web Release Form?

The Photo Video Web Release Form is a crucial document utilized by Tacoma Public Schools to secure parental or guardian consent for media usage. This form serves to clarify the permission granted for photographing, videotaping, or interviewing students, an essential aspect of school media activities. Schools frequently use such release forms to ensure compliance with educational and public relations goals, thus fostering an inclusive environment for student participation.

Key Features of the Photo Video Web Release Form

The Photo Video Web Release Form contains essential fields that ensure comprehensive information collection. Key features of the form include:
  • Child's name, to identify the student involved.
  • Parent's or guardian's signature, confirming consent.
  • Date of signature, to ensure timely processing.
  • Instructions for completing the form, promoting clarity.
Additionally, this form secures the school district's rights to utilize the captured media without the obligation of compensation, which fosters a collaborative relationship between the school and families.
